The Kut are a all grrl band based in London they are high in demand it was hard to get these ladies booked but I persisted to bring you all quality Punk Rock which is notably Inspired by bands like Deftones, L7, Hole, Incubus, Placebo, Nirvana, My Chemical Romance, Faith No More and others, The Kut were voted into in the winning spots for the MTV UK Brand New Unsigned Poll at the end of November. Their single'NO TRACE' was produced by James LeRock Loughrey (Skindred / White Zombie / My Vitriol / Manic Street Preachers / Page & Plant / Bjork and Def Leppard) Noteworthy shows include live sets at London 2012 Olympics and the Paralympics after being selected by the Teenage Rampage Foundation as well as a sold out UK tour - 'The Love Hate Vampire Shotgun System Circus Tour'.
